房产小程序是现代房地产行业的新兴应用,独具优势。而采用layui开发房产小程序后端,是获取房产业数据的一种高效方式。在此,我们将为您介绍如何采用layui进行开发。
1. layui介绍
layui是一种基于jQuery的UI框架,它是一个轻量级的前端框架,非常适合开发Web应用程序。layui框架整合了丰富的组件和模块,提供了常用的UI组件,更方便前端开发人员快速构建界面。layui值得注意的是,它不仅保持了框架的轻量级,同时也给出了充足的文档资料,方便开发者快速上手。此外,layui还提供了丰富的插件,可以快速集成到自己的项目中去。
2. 房产小程序
以前,为了获取具体的房地产市场信息,我们需要到相关渠道进行查询,并不一定能够及时获取,这就严重不利于房产业发展。而现在,我们可以通过开发房产小程序,实现获取相关数据的功能。
房产小程序主要具有以下功能:
(1)查看楼盘周边的交通、医疗、商圈、学校、公园等情况。
(2)楼盘的价格、面积、户型、购房政策等信息。
(3)信息发布和审核、用户注册、登陆等管理功能。
3. layui开发房产小程序后端
在开发房产小程序后端时,我们需要在Web服务器上搭建好环境,然后采用layui的模块化编程方式,实现小程序中路由的调度和数据交互等功能。
(1)采用layui实现页面路由
我们可以采用layui的路由模块实现各个页面之间的跳转。采用如下代码定义路由:
laypage({
cont: 'pageDemo',
pages: Math.ceil(allDataCount / pageSize),
skip: true,
jump: function (obj, first) {
if (!first) {
$('#datacontent tr').remove();
getData(obj.curr, pageSize);
}
}
});
(2)采用layui实现数据交互
layui提供了ajax模块,可以实现前端和后端之间的数据交互。我们也可以通过layui的layer模块来给用户显示提示信息。
$.ajax({
url: requestUrl,
type: type,
data: data,
dataType: dataType,
async: async,
beforeSend: function () {
index = layer.load(2, { shade: [0.1, '#fff'] });
},
complete: function () {
layer.close(index);
},
success: function (result) {
if (result.isSuccess) {
callback(result);
} else {
layer.msg(result.msg, { icon: 2 });
}
},
error: function (XMLHttpRequest, textStatus, errorThrown) {
layer.msg('网络异常', { icon: 2 });
}
});
4. 总结
在layui开发房产小程序后端中,我们应注意以下几点:
(1)采用layui美化前端样式,让界面更加清新简洁。
(2)采用layui的ajax模块和layer模块实现前后端数据交互和提供用户友好提示。
(3)按照模块化编程方式,实现路由的调度和数据的交互,确保代码结构清晰明了。
通过以上介绍,相信大家已经初步了解了使用layui开发房产小程序后端的原理和步骤。这种方式具有简单便捷、高效快捷、灵活安全等优点,可以为房地产行业提供有效的数据支持。同时,我们也应该了解到,房产小程序的开发仍有许多需要细致考虑的问题,比如如何有效保护用户隐私等。